当前位置: 首页 > 知识库问答 >
问题:

无法在单个应用程序中将Spring Boot Admin Server 2和Spring Boot Admin Client 2与Spring Boot 2集成

商弘义
2023-03-14

我正在将一个应用程序从Spring Boot迁移到Spring Boot 2。以前,我们必须在单个应用程序中使用Spring Boot管理服务器和客户端(即,应用程序同时是服务器和客户端)。这很奇怪,但我们必须继续以同样的方式使用它,至少现在是这样。

起初,我决定使用一个演示项目:https://github.com/dmitrysenkovich/spring_boot_admin_2_not_working

但是,我得到了一个错误:

ApplicationRegistrator: Failed to register application as Application(name=spring-boot-admin-sample-servlet, managementUrl=http://localhost:8080/actuator, healthUrl=http://localhost:8080/actuator/health, serviceUrl=http://localhost:8080/actuator/admin) at spring-boot-admin ([http://localhost:8080/instances]): 404 null. Further attempts are logged on DEBUG level

Spring Boot版本为2.0.4。发布和Spring Boot管理客户端/服务器是2.0.2。

希望能成功。提前谢谢你!

共有1个答案

武卓
2023-03-14

Johannes Edmeier(Spring Boot Admin的创建者)在GitHub上回答我:https://github.com/codecentric/spring-boot-admin/issues/889.

如果设置spring.boot.admin.context路径,还必须在spring.boot.admin.client.url中包含此后缀

它起作用了!

 类似资料:
  • 我第一次尝试Drools/Guvnor,我们计划在Guvnor中进行规则创作,编译、构建并将包下载到“规则包目录”。 现在我遇到的问题是,将Drools与我们的Java应用程序集成的最佳方式是什么?选项1)构建知识代理并开始将事实插入内存以在我们的应用程序中进行规则评估。在这种情况下,Drools引擎使用与应用程序JVM相同的JVM。选项2)拥有一个构建知识代理的Drools Server,应用程

  • 我们正在开发一个应用程序,将使用CPLEX解决一个工业问题。开发了一个数学模型(文件)。我们希望直接使用该模型,而不是使用CPLEX Java API重新转录。 在我们的架构中,我们有一个专门用于检索业务数据和创建合适的文件的应用程序。原始模型和这些数据文件应发送到安装在单独机器上的CPLEX实例。 问题是允许加载和运行文件的OPLJavaAPI不提供任何API来使用远程CPLEX实例。另一方面,

  • 问题内容: 我从以下文档中不太了解:http : //sqlcipher.net/sqlcipher-for-android/ 我该怎么办,需要执行哪些步骤?似乎该说明仅属于MAC用户,我的操作系统是Windows 7。 谁能告诉我该怎么办?二进制文件包含“ libs”和“ assets”文件夹。如何将它们集成到我现有的应用程序中? 问题答案: 步骤1:将文件夹的内容复制到项目的文件夹中。 步骤2

  • 我无法在spring security Integration中找到问题。我已经花了2-3天了。所以,请帮助我。 下面是我的web.xml文件 下面是我的SpringSecurityConfig.xml http://www.springframework.org/schema/beans/spring-beans-3.1.xsd http://www.springframework.org/sc

  • 我已经尝试了许多配置来部署我的Restful Springboot2应用程序到heroku使用proplfile无济于事。我已经尝试了这里的一些建议/解决方案。 Procfile: Heroku日志:。 非常感谢任何对此的帮助。

  • 问题内容: 我有一个棘手的情况:我正在构建一个完整的流星功能的应用程序。但是出于自动化原因,我还需要将某些功能公开为REST服务(第三方应用程序应该能够通过REST插入和接收数据)。 express.js-package似乎是将REST- Endpoint构建到node.js环境中的一个非常可靠的选择,但是我想知道如何将该终结点集成到流星中。 我想要的是例如通过来访问“常规”站点,同时又能够通过来